Default 2002 1.8 automatic-OIL?

Dear all, we've just bought a 2002 s40 1.8 automatic (petrol). A couple of things, firstly, any recommendations for which oil to use? secondly there is a button on the side of passenger/driver's seats which I can't work out, it doesn't seem to do anything, either they are both broken (unlikely) or I am being a dimwit (likely!) manual is in french so not much help. Also, is there anything specific to watch out for with this particular model? so far, really happy with it, its getting about 36 mpg combined which I reckon is pretty good for a petrol automatic. thanks in advance!!

Hi, welcome to the forum!
I cant understand what buttons you are asking for, but there always 2 buttons. One is S ( perfomance mode ) and one is W (winter mode). Perfomance mode is to use when you are need more perfomance from car. Basicly there is a "longer" 3rd gear, and it changes more rapidly. Winter mode is for driwing in winter conditions. It starts from 2nd gear to prevent wheel spining.
Hope it helps.
